Body
Origins and Family
Hélène Louvart's place of birth was Pontarlier[2]. Recorded date of birth include +1964-09-02T00:00:00Z[3] and +1964-01-01T00:00:00Z[6].
Education
Hélène Louvart was educated at École nationale supérieure Louis-Lumière[8].
Career and Affiliations
Hélène Louvart's professions included cinematographer[4].
Recognition
Awards received include Marburg Camera Award[9], an annual prize[28], in Germany[29], founded in 1951[30] and Robby Müller Award[10], a film award[31], in Netherlands[32], founded in 2020[33].
